These electroplating tanks serve essential roles in automotive manufacturing for applying protective coatings to fasteners, brackets, and engine components exposed to harsh environments. The electronics industry depends on them for depositing conductive layers on printed circuit boards, connectors, and semiconductor components requiring precise electrical properties. Aerospace applications utilize these tanks for high-performance coatings on turbine blades, landing gear components, and structural parts demanding exceptional durability under extreme conditions. Industrial machinery sectors employ them for hard chrome plating on hydraulic rods, cutting tools, and wear surfaces to extend component lifespan and maintain operational efficiency.
